Fed News   Fed announcement: June 25, 2008
  The Federal Reserve's Open Market Committee announced today that it will leave  
  the federal funds rate at 2 percent. What does this mean for you?

The Federal Open Market Committee
The rate-setting Federal Open Market Committee meets at least eight times a year. Its members include the Board of Governors of the Federal Reserve System, the president of the Federal Reserve Bank of New York and a rotating selection of presidents of the other 11 reserve banks. Its members are:
  • Benjamin Bernanke, Board of Governors, chairman
  • Timothy F. Geithner, New York, vice chairman
  • Richard W. Fisher, Dallas
  • Donald L. Kohn, Board of Governors
  • Randall S. Kroszner, Board of Governors
  • Sandra Pianalto, Cleveland
  • Charles I. Plosser, Philadelphia
  • Frederic S. Mishkin, Board of Governors
  • Gary H. Stern, Minneapolis
  • Kevin M. Warsh, Board of Governors
